Paris Nord extension update
Modernising Paris station for a smoother journey

Over the next few months you'll see various renovations in Paris Gare du Nord, all intended to smooth your journey and give things a timely makeover.

The aim is to open up the space between check-in and the departure lounge to ease your journey through security and passport controls, particularly at busy times.

The first change you'll notice is our brand new ticket office which opened in October, soon followed by improvements to minimise queues through check-in and security.

When are the works taking place?
From October 2011 to May 2012.

How will these works affect my journey?
From 15 December 2011 the only way to access the Eurostar check-in area will be via the stairs and escalator opposite platform 17. If you have restricted mobility you can still use the lifts.

Will check-in times change?
No. The most disruptive parts of the works are now complete so queuing times should return to normal.

Will the check-in process change during the works?
Part of the works will involve moving check-in gates but there will be plenty of signage to direct you. Staff will also be on hand to offer help and answer any questions.

Why are these changes taking place?
The aim is to give you a more seamless experience from check-in, through the departure lounge and on to the train.

The renovations will allow more space, smoother flow from check-in to boarding and a clearer display of information.
